Chi-Square Test - Math is Fun

The rest of the calculation is difficult, so either look it up in a table or use the Chi-Square Calculator. The result is: p = 0.04283. Done! Chi-Square Formula. This is the formula for Chi-Square: Χ 2 = Σ (O − E) 2 E. Σ means to sum up (see Sigma Notation) O = each Observed (actual) value; E = each Expected value

Chi-Square test - DATAtab

With the upper equation you can now calculate chi-squared:. After calculating chi-squared the number of degrees of freedom df is needed. This is given by with. p: number of lines; q: number of columns; From the table of the chi-squared distribution one can now read the critical chi-squared value. For a significance level of 5 % and a df of 1, this results in 3.841.
